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 17
  1. #1

    [mySql] esportare una tabella word

    Salve a tutti, ho una tabella word, e dovrei esportare i campi in un database mysql, qualcuno saprebbe dirmi gentilmente, se si può fare, e se si come, o magari indicarmi qualche tutorial???

    Grazie, ciao

  2. #2
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Copia la tabella in excel, salva il file in formato csv e col comando load data la importi.

    http://dev.mysql.com/doc/refman/5.1/en/load-data.html

  3. #3
    Grazie per la tua risposta nicola75,

    - Io uso phpmyadmin, posso usare il comando importa?
    - La tabella in word è formata di 3 campi, mentre quella in mysql è formata di 7 campi dove nella fase di importazione ggli altri 4 rimarranno vuoti, come devo fare per importare solo i 3 campi, e soprattutto metterli nella colonna giusta?


  4. #4
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    codice:
    load data infile 'C://percorso////tuo_file.csv'
    into table nome_tabella 
    fields terminated by ';'
    lines terminated by '\r\n'
    ignore 1 lines
    (campo1,campo2,campo3)
    dove campo1,campo2 e campo3 sono i campi in cui vuoi caricare i dati, inseriti nello stesso ordine in cui si presentano i dati originali del file csv.
    Nel mio esempio ho messo ignore 1 lines nel caso il file csv contenga le intestazioni di colonna. Se i dati partono dalla riga 1 rimuovi quella porzione di codice.

  5. #5
    Thnx, sei stato gentilissimo!
    e questo file posso importarlo con phpmyadmin con la procedure importa?


  6. #6
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Vai sulla tab sql di phpmyadmin ed esegui la query che ti ho indicato.

    Nel codice mi erano scappati due slash di troppo.
    Tra un livello e l'altro del percorso devi mettere due // sotto windows.

  7. #7
    ok, perfetto!
    l'ultima domanda, per eliminare eventuali spazi vuoti all'inizio o alla fine del record, esiste un comando?

  8. #8

  9. #9
    mi da il seguente errore:
    #1045 - Access denied for user 'NOMEDB' (using password: YES)

  10. #10
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Originariamente inviato da DarioMarco
    mi da il seguente errore:
    #1045 - Access denied for user 'NOMEDB' (using password: YES)
    In seguito a quale comando?

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.